In the modern world, no business can do without effective information management. Databases are an integral part of any organization, providing the ability to store, process, and analyze a large amount of data. However, to fully utilize the potential of databases, their integration with all components of business processes is necessary.
Database integration allows businesses to efficiently exchange information between different systems and applications. This is especially relevant in conditions of a rapidly changing market, where companies need to quickly respond to changes and have timely access to up-to-date information. Database integration reduces costs of data maintenance and updates, and also leads to increased efficiency of workflows and quality of decision-making.
Currently, there are many technologies and methods for integrating databases. One of the most common is the use of ETL processes (Extract, Transform, Load), which allow extracting data from source databases, transforming it into the required format, and loading it into the target database. This approach automates the process of exchanging information and minimizes errors associated with manual data entry.
However, in addition to ETL processes, there are other ways to integrate databases. For example, the use of APIs (Application Programming Interfaces) allows programs to communicate with each other, transmit data, and receive responses needed to perform specific tasks. APIs enable integration of databases with web applications, mobile applications, and other systems.
Another way to integrate databases is to use middleware platforms. These platforms are a set of tools and services that simplify the integration process and allow for real-time data control and management. Middleware platforms can solve a variety of integration-related tasks, such as data migration, database synchronization, and ensuring data consistency.
However, regardless of the chosen method of database integration, it is important to consider several important aspects. First, it is necessary to ensure data security, especially when exchanging information between different systems. Second, mechanisms for data backup and recovery in case of failures or data loss should be provided. And finally, it is important to ensure the scalability of the system so that it can easily expand and adapt to changing business needs.
Database integration is an important step in business transformation. It allows creating a unified information platform that ensures data availability and integrity, and enables effective information management. Without database integration, businesses may face problems such as low efficiency of workflows, data errors, and inability to respond promptly to market changes.